Business Development Manager – Estate Agency Sector (Remote) Location: Remote (with occasional training days in Wolverhampton – travel & accommodation provided)
Job Type: Employed/Full-time
Sales Chief is hiring on behalf of our client, one of the country\'s leading coaching and events providers to the estate agency sector.
They are expanding their internal sales function with a high-performing Business Development Manager who can convert significant inbound lead flow, monetise multiple revenue streams, and support landlords and investors across their service suite.
This is not a typical lettings negotiator or estate agent role.
There are no property visits and no cold calling.
This is a true sales role, focused on revenue generation, disciplined pipeline management, and high-volume phone-based conversion.
Our client provides extensive training, a strong team environment and long-term career development for individuals who can perform at a high level.
Key Responsibilities1.
- Off-Market Property Deals (Primary Focus)
- Engage with landlords considering selling and investors looking for buy-to-let opportunities.
- Match off-market opportunities and generate sourcing fees.
- Provide solutions such as selling with tenants in situ and avoiding estate agency fees.
- Secure two-year management agreements on completed deals.
Deal Value Example
- Sourcing fee: 2% of purchase price (minimum £2,500)
- Management income: approx. £3,000 over two years
- Total minimum value: £5,500+
Commission
- 10% of the sourcing fee
- £100 per new tenancy takeover
2. Converting Self-Managing Landlords to Fully Managed Services With a large proportion of landlords self-managing, this is a major growth opportunity.
You will
- Identify landlords through guides, funnels, webinars and the existing database.
- Book compliance and optimisation consultations.
- Highlight legal exposure, compliance risks and rental inefficiencies.
- Convert landlords into fully managed service clients.
Commission
- £100 per property takeover
- £50 referral bonus for landlords selling on the open market
